The Cordoba cyclist José Maligno Torres Gil, Olympic champion in Paris 2024, became the Freestyle Park in the Pan -American Lima.

The cyclist José “Maligno” Torres Gil He got first place in the final of the freestyle of the Pan-American of BMX cyclingwhich was played in Lima, Peru.

The Cordoba, winner of gold in the Olympic Paris Gamesthe Pan-American Freestyle BMX cycling, which was carried out in the circuit of Costa Verdein the district of San Miguel of the city of Lime.

The 30 -year -old cyclist obtained a 92 score in the final test and took the victory in the Peruvian capital. In the qualifying stage, the athlete born in the Bolivian city of Santa Cruz de la Sierra and Argentine nationalized had registered 91.33.

Embed

The Argentine rider stood out for his aggressive style, the technical cleaning of his tricks and the difficulty of the combinations, which included Variants of Tailwhip, Flair and 540 executed with millimeter precision.

This triumph is significant because Lima is a special place for Towers, since in the Pan American Lima Games 2019 He obtained the silver medal, which marked the first one milestone in his career. His return in 2025 as an Olympic champion and his victory in this championship they consolidate their leadership in the BMX Freestyle Pan-American.

Your next stop will be the UCI World Championshipwhere he will seek to repeat his Olympic feat on European soil.
